A hurricane is predicted to hit the coast in 5 days. Supplies are expected to dwindle as people prepare. The manager of the hard

ware store has 8200 square feet of plywood the day the storm was announced. He projects the daily supply to be 4100 square feet, 2050 square feet, and 1025 square feet over the next 3 days. What type of function model the scenario? Choose from linear, exponential growth, and exponential decay. Explain your reasoning.

To test if linear model, we fit the data into a line and solve for the correlation coefficient:
The equation is
y = -1537.5x + 5466.67
and the correlation coefficient is
R² = 0.964

The model can't be exponential growth since the daily supply decreases with time. So, the data is tested if it's exponential decay. The same procedure is done the exponential equation would be linearized in the form:
y = -2816.06 lnx + 4073.57
with correlation coefficient of
R² = 0.998

Since the correlation coefficient for the exponential decay model is closer to 1, it must be the right model.

Find the distance between the point (-2, -3) and the line with the equation y=4-2/3x
otez555 [7]

Answer:

D = \frac{25\sqrt{13}}{13}

Step-by-step explanation:

Given

y = 4 - \frac{2}{3}x

(x_1,y_1) = (-2,-3)

Required

Determine the distance

y = 4 - \frac{2}{3}x

Write the above equation in standard form:

Ax + By + C = 0

So, we have:

\frac{2}{3}x+y  - 4 = 0

By comparison:

A = \frac{2}{3}  B = 1 and C = -4

The distance is calculated using:

D = \frac{|Ax_1 + By_1 + C|}{\sqrt{A^2 + B^2}}

Where:

(x_1,y_1) = (-2,-3)

A = \frac{2}{3}  B = 1 and C = -4

This gives:

D = \frac{|\frac{2}{3} * (-2) + 1 * (-3) - 4|}{\sqrt{(\frac{2}{3})^2 + 1^2}}

D = \frac{|-\frac{4}{3} -3 - 4|}{\sqrt{\frac{4}{9} + 1}}

Take LCM

D = \frac{|\frac{-4-9-12}{3}|}{\sqrt{\frac{4+9}{9}}}

D = \frac{|\frac{-25}{3}|}{\sqrt{\frac{13}{9}}}

D = |\frac{-25}{3}|/\sqrt{\frac{13}{9}}

D = \frac{25}{3}/\sqrt{\frac{13}{9}}

Split the square root

D = \frac{25}{3}/\frac{\sqrt{13}}{\sqrt{9}}

Change / to *

D = \frac{25}{3}*\frac{\sqrt{9}}{\sqrt{13}}

D = \frac{25}{3}*\frac{3}{\sqrt{13}}

D = \frac{25}{\sqrt{13}}

Rationalize

D = \frac{25}{\sqrt{13}} * \frac{\sqrt{13}}{\sqrt{13}}

D = \frac{25\sqrt{13}}{13}

Hence, the distance is:

D = \frac{25\sqrt{13}}{13}

In an election, a candidate got 82% votes. He won the beating his rival candidate by 576 votes. How many votes were polled?​
Slav-nsk [51]

Answer:

900

Step-by-step explanation:

A candidate got 82%votes.

Loosing candidate get=(100-82)=18%

Difference between two votes.

=(82-18)%=64%

Let be the Total vote is=x.

64% of the total vote=576

Or, 64 \%\times x= 576

Or,  \frac{64}{100}  \times x = 576

Or,x= \frac{576 \times 100}{64}

Or,x=900

∴The total votes that were polled are 900.
